>Check the pppd file you got from www.linuxprinting.org. I suspect it
>also needs the hpijs package to work properly. If so, you will have to
>install it (the hpijs package).
>
>If this is NOT the problem (hpijs package already installed) come on
>back with the CUPS packages you have installed and the VERSIONS. I am
>currenely running the packages from "unstable" and they have (or used to
>have) a few "gotchas" to get running. It involved the glibc and gcc
>transition going on right now. The ones from stable or testing were OK
>about a month ago.
